Latest Patents

One of his latest inventions is a roller designed for producing a fibrous web, specifically a paper web. This roller features a rotationally symmetrical base body that rotates about a longitudinal axis. It includes a shell surface with at least two elastically deformable and/or deflectable ring-shaped lamellas. These lamellas extend radially from the shell surface and are arranged at an angle relative to a center plane of the roller, creating an angle of inclination. Another significant patent involves a method and device for producing a fiber mat suitable for packaging board or fibrous construction elements. This method includes low-water processing of fibrous source material in an airflow, forming individual fibers or fiber bundles into a fiber mat with a specific volume greater than 1.6 cm/g.
